The term Obligations definition

The term Obligations has the meaning assigned to such term under the Credit Agreement and is used herein in its most comprehensive sense and includes any and all advances, debts, obligations, and liabilities of the Company, now, or hereafter made, incurred, or created, whether voluntary or involuntarily, and however arising, including, without limitation, any and all attorneys' fees (including the allocated cost of inhouse counsel), costs, premiums, charges, or interest owed by the Company to the Guarantied Parties, whether due or not due, absolute or contingent, liquidated or unliquidated, determined or undetermined, whether the Company may be liable individually or jointly with others, whether recovery upon such indebtedness may be or hereafter becomes barred by any statute of limitations or whether such indebtedness may be or hereafter become otherwise unenforceable.
